Paintbox Yarns Essential Beach Bag

What Is Being Made

The Essential Beach Bag is a spacious tote-style crochet bag designed for carrying items to the beach or for everyday use. The finished bag features a wider top opening of 50 cm (19 ¾ inches) that tapers to a narrower bottom edge of 34 cm (13 ¼ inches), creating a classic trapezoid silhouette. The bag measures 36 cm (14 inches) in length, and includes attached straps that measure 56 cm (22 inches) in length for comfortable carrying over the shoulder.

Techniques Used

This project is worked in the round, a fundamental crochet technique that creates seamless, circular or spiral construction without traditional seaming. Working in the round allows the crocheter to build the bag structure continuously from the base upward, creating a cohesive fabric without visible joins along the sides. This method is particularly effective for bags as it produces a sturdy, unified structure ideal for holding items.

Stitches Used

The Essential Beach Bag is constructed primarily using double crochet (referred to as single crochet in US terminology). The pattern also incorporates chain stitches for foundation and shaping, and chain spaces created by skipping stitches to form openwork or structural elements. Increases are worked by creating 2 double crochet stitches in a single stitch to expand the width of the bag as needed. The pattern includes instructions for working into the back loop only of stitches, a technique that creates a distinctive textured ridge and adds visual interest to the finished piece.

Materials

The Essential Beach Bag requires 250g balls of Paintbox Yarns Recycled Metallic Ribbon in Silver (1 ball) and 250g balls of Paintbox Yarns Recycled Ribbon in Mint Green (2 balls), for a total of 3 balls of yarn. An 8mm crochet hook (UK size 0, US size L/11) is used throughout the project. A large-eyed needle is needed for weaving in yarn ends and finishing the bag.

Tension and Sizing

The recommended tension (gauge) for this project is 9 stitches and 11 rows to 10 cm (4 inches) square, measured in double crochet using an 8mm hook. Checking tension before beginning is essential, as working to the incorrect gauge will result in a bag that does not match the intended finished dimensions and may require more or less yarn than specified. Crocheters should work a tension swatch at least 13 cm (5 inches) square before starting the project. If the swatch contains more stitches and rows than the stated gauge, a thicker hook should be used; if fewer stitches and rows appear, a thinner hook is recommended.

Difficulty Level and Notes

While labeled as intermediate, this bag uses fundamental crochet techniques accessible to those with basic crochet experience. The pattern is written using UK crochet terminology with US terminology provided in parentheses throughout, making it suitable for crocheters familiar with either convention. Yarn quantities provided are approximate and based on average requirements.
